
It almost final: Senator Christoper Lawrence “Bong” Go and President Rodrigo Duterte will run for president and vice president, respectively, under the ruling Partido Demokratiko Pilipino-Lakas ng Bayan (PDP-Laban) in 2022.
PDP-Laban Secretary General Melvin Matibag said the formal declaration of the Go-Duterte tandem will be on September 8 during the party’s national convention.
He added that the Go-Duterte tandem was discussed during a virtual meeting of the party’s national executive council and officers on Wednesday.
“There was an endorsement that they undergo the process of nomination during the national convention on September 8. It was unanimous — every member of the national executive committee and its officers,” Matibag told a national daily.
“There was already an endorsement that the tandem of Go and Duterte be subjected to the national convention on September 8,” he added.
PDP-Laban president and Energy Secretary Alfonso Cusi said that Go-Duterte tandem will be confirmed by the party’s national executive council.
“In our PDP national executive council meeting yesterday, It was agreed to present to the forthcoming national convention the tandem of Go-Duterte for 2022 election,” he said.
Although Go has been non-committal in running for president in 2022, he exhibited the same behavior when he was urged to run for senator.
The move to formalize the Go-Duterte tandem will shut out any chances for Senator Manny Pacquiao to become the standard bearer of the ruling party in 2022. Pacquiao was ousted last month as party president. Cusi was elected as the new PDP-Laban president.
